Transaction 280d9cb3282431a35361153b95342c16e550a36d25c412013f19bea6abb69f79
1 Input
1 Output
-
280d9cb3282431a35361153b95342c16e550a36d25c412013f19bea6abb69f79:0
- value
- 150695
- script pubkey
- OP_0 OP_PUSHBYTES_20 3042e7b1149db5e6dc404c0f0e1515d50ea2a18e
- address
- bc1qxppw0vg5nk67dhzqfs8su9g465829gvw99qe5t